引言 在数字货币日益普及的今天,越来越多的用户开始选择使用TP钱包等数字钱包来存储他们的资产。TP钱包凭借其简...
随着区块链技术的迅猛发展,以太坊逐渐成为去中心化应用(DApp)和智能合约最重要的平台之一。在这个生态系统中,以太坊钱包合约扮演着不可或缺的角色,它不仅是用户数字资产的储存工具,同时也是管理和交互智能合约的必要手段。本文将对以太坊钱包合约进行深入探讨,涵盖技术架构、工作原理、安全性、最佳实践及未来发展等多个方面。
以太坊是一个去中心化的区块链平台,允许用户通过智能合约在上面创建和执行各种应用。以太坊钱包合约则是指为用户提供资产存储、转移和管理功能的智能合约,它使得用户可以方便地与以太坊网络进行交互。
从技术角度来看,以太坊钱包分为两种主要类型:热钱包和冷钱包。热钱包是连接到互联网的,而冷钱包则是离线存储的。钱包合约通常是热钱包的一种实现方式,它在区块链上以智能合约的形式存在,允许用户通过私钥管理自己的资产。
以太坊钱包合约的工作原理可以分为几个核心部分,主要包括生成密钥对、资产转移、管理员权限和签名机制等。
1. 密钥对生成:用户在创建钱包时,会生成一对公私钥。公钥用于生成以太坊地址,私钥则用于签名交易,确保资金的安全。
2. 资产转移:用户可以通过发送交易指令,与钱包合约进行交互,完成以太币或代币的转移。合约会根据用户提供的签名验证交易的合法性。
3. 管理员权限:一些钱包合约可能设置有管理员权限,以允许特定的操作,比如审核交易或冻结账户。这种设计虽然可以提高安全性,但也可能成为单点故障或黑客攻击的目标。
4. 签名机制:钱包合约通过签名机制确保每笔交易的合法性和完整性。只有在拥有私钥的用户才能对交易进行签署,从而完成资产转移。
安全性是以太坊钱包合约最重要的特性之一。近年来,随着黑客攻击事件频发,用户对安全性的关注程度越来越高。以太坊钱包合约的安全性主要体现在以下几个方面:
1. 私钥管理:第一个也是最重要的安全措施是私钥的管理。用户应采用离线生成和存储私钥的方式,确保其不被黑客窃取。
2. 智能合约审计:针对钱包合约进行代码审计,以检测潜在的安全漏洞和逻辑错误,是确保合约安全的关键。很多项目会委托第三方审计公司来进行全面审计。
3. 多重签名机制:多重签名钱包是提升安全性的有效手段。通过要求多个私钥的签名才能完成交易,大大降低了风险。
4. 用户教育:为了提高安全性,用户必须了解如何正确使用钱包合约,包括如何防范网络钓鱼、恶意软件等攻击。
在使用以太坊钱包合约时,用户应遵循一些最佳实践,以提高资产的安全性和使用体验:
1. 定期备份:用户应定期备份钱包数据和私钥,确保在设备丢失或损坏时能迅速恢复。
2. 使用强密码:一个强密码应该包含字母、数字和特殊字符,并且长度应不低于12个字符。尽量避免使用容易被猜到的个人信息。
3. 开启二次验证:如果钱包合约支持二次验证功能,用户应务必开启,以增加额外的安全层。
4. 审慎选择合约:在使用第三方钱包合约时,用户必须查阅相关的用户评价和项目背景,确保使用的合约经过严格的审计,并且具有较好的信誉。
展望未来,随着区块链技术的不断进步和应用的不断拓展,以太坊钱包合约的发展也将迎来新的机遇与挑战:
1. 跨链功能:未来的钱包合约有可能实现跨链功能,用户能够在不同的区块链网络之间自由转移资产。
2. 用户体验提升:随着DApp生态的丰富,钱包合约的用户体验将得到显著提升,使用界面将更加友好,功能将更加直观。
3. 更高的安全性:随着技术的发展,未来的钱包合约会引入更先进的安全防护手段,例如基于生物识别技术或硬件钱包的集成。
4. 法规与合规:随着越来越多的国家和地区针对加密货币的监管政策逐步推出,未来的钱包合约需要更多地考虑合规性问题,以更好地为用户服务。
以太坊钱包与传统钱包之间的最大区别在于它们管理的资产类型及其运作原理。传统钱包一般是存储法定货币的工具,而以太坊钱包则是专为管理以太币和基于以太坊区块链的各种代币设计的。传统钱包通常由银行或金融机构发行,交易过程中需要经过中心化的管理和审核,而以太坊钱包是去中心化的,用户直接控制资产,交易是通过区块链进行验证的,具有更高的透明度。
此外,传统钱包的功能相对简单,主要实现金融交易,而以太坊钱包则可以通过智能合约实现更加复杂的操作,例如资产的自动管理、信托服务和去中心化金融(DeFi)产品等。用户可以通过智能合约创建特定的规则,使资金管理更加灵活。
选择合适的以太坊钱包合约涉及多个因素,包括安全性、用户体验、功能性和社区支持等。安全性是首要考虑的因素,用户应优先选择经过严格审计且具有良好声誉的合约。其次,钱包的用户体验也很重要,易用的界面和直观的操作可以提升用户的使用效率。
功能性方面,用户可以根据自己的需求选择具备多种功能的钱包,例如支持多币种、提供交易记录、支持DeFi操作等。同时,社区支持也是选择钱包合约时的一个关键,有一个活跃且支持良好的社区可以在用户遇到问题时提供帮助。
最后,用户还应根据个人的技术水平选择合适的钱包,如非技术用户可以选择更为简便的用户友好型钱包,而技术用户则可以选择功能更为强大的智能合约。
以太坊钱包合约本身并不能完全保证资金安全,因为其安全性依赖于用户的操作习惯和合约的代码质量。首先,用户需要妥善管理自己的私钥,避免由于私钥泄露导致资金被盗的风险。其次,使用的钱包合约必须经过代码审计,以确保合约的逻辑正确且没有安全漏洞。许多钱包合约在推广前会进行第三方审计,以增加对用户的信任。
此外,用户可以采用多重签名钱包,增加资金的安全保护。在这种情况下,资金转移需要多个签名方的确认,降低了因单一私钥丢失或被盗的风险。用户还应定期检查其钱包合约的安全性,关注最新的安全动态,以采取相应措施。
以太坊钱包合约在去中心化金融(DeFi)领域占据了重要地位,许多DeFi应用都依赖于智能合约和钱包合约的支持。首先,以太坊钱包合约为DeFi用户提供了资产管理和投资操作的基础,使用户能够更灵活地进行资金运作。用户可以通过钱包合约实现快速的资金存入和提取,从而参与流动性挖掘、借贷、交易等多种DeFi活动。
其次,钱包合约的去中心化特性使得用户可以直接控制自己的资产,规避因中心化平台而带来的风险。在DeFi环境下,用户无须信任一个中心化的金融机构,而是信任代码的执行。因此,安全性和透明度得到了显著提升,有助于吸引更多用户参与DeFi生态。
最后,随着DeFi产品的不断创新,钱包合约的功能和应用场景也在不断扩大。通过不同的钱包合约组合,用户能够实现更高效的资产管理,参与更多的创新金融工具。
以太坊钱包合约的未来发展趋势可以从多个维度进行分析。首先,技术层面可能会迎来更高的安全标准和审计机制,随着技术的进步和安全风险的增加,如何保障合约的安全性将是一项重要课题。未来,钱包合约将更加侧重于引入AI技术和机器学习算法进行异常检测。
其次,用户体验的提升将成为发展趋势之一。为了吸引更多的普通用户,钱包合约需要更友好的界面以及个性化的服务。同时,教育用户如何安全有效地使用钱包合约也是至关重要的。
最后,随着监管环境的变化,钱包合约的合规性问题会愈发重要。未来,合规与去中心化的平衡将成为一个主要挑战。在确保用户自由掌握资产的同时,钱包合约需要遵循法律法规,保护用户权益。
综上所述,以太坊钱包合约是一个复杂而重要的技术,内容涉及方方面面。通过对以太坊钱包合约的深入探讨,可以更好地理解其在区块链生态系统中的价值和意义。